How to Use & Tips for Tampa-Area Grilling
- 
Dry-brine prep: Pat turkey skin dry, then rub a generous layer (1 teaspoon per 2–3 lbs) under and over the skin.
 
- 
Let it rest: Allow seasonings to meld for at least 6 to 12 hours in the fridge overnight (ideal for Florida coastal humidity).
 
- 
Grill or roast low and slow: Use indirect heat—250–275 °F across 3–4 hours. For added local flair, toss a few oak chunks or citrus wood chips on the coals.
 
- 
Finish high heat (optional): In the last 20 minutes, bump heat to 375–400 °F to crisp the skin beautifully.

Ingredients
White Sugar, Brown Sugar, Sea Salt, Pepper, Garlic, Onion, Smoked Paprika, Sage, Thyme
